Latvian morphosyntactic parser

This model is a Latvian joint morphosyntactic parser based on AiLab-IMCS-UL/lv-deberta-base. It predicts UPOS, XPOS, morphological features, lemmas, dependency heads, and dependency relations in a unified multi-task architecture.

The model was trained and evaluated on the Latvian Universal Dependencies Treebank from UD v2.17.

For more details, see the accompanying paper and the GitHub repository: https://github.com/LUMII-AILab/lvnlp.
